Travel naturally through the rain forest on horseback among a variety of flora and fauna, to the majestic La Fortuna Waterfall.
Saddle up for a great horseback ride up to the stunning La Fortuna Waterfall. Soak up the scenery on your way up to this powerful 65 meter La Fortuna waterfall plummeting into dense jungle and sparkling pools. As we make our way we will keep an eye out for toucans, iguanas, parakeets and sloths. Dismountings the horses we take a 15 minute hike down the waterfall crossing a Hanging Bridge getting a birds eye view of the canopy . At the waterfall base you can take a quick swim and enjoy the refreshing cool pools. Returning through the jungle we will stop at the Maleku Indigenous Village before returning back to base by horseback.
Note:When you visit the Waterfall you will have to climb five hundred stairs down and then back up.
